Core Skills Analysis

Social Studies

  • The activity of holding hands and throwing rocks together teaches the 5-year-old student about cooperation and teamwork.
  • Through this activity, the student learns the importance of communication and coordination with others.
  • By forming friendships during this activity, the student gains an understanding of the value of relationships and social bonds.
  • The concept of inclusivity and acceptance is also reinforced as the student engages with others in the activity.

Tips

For continued development related to the activity of holding hands and throwing rocks together to form friendships, encourage the 5-year-old student to explore other collaborative activities like building sandcastles or painting together. These activities help foster teamwork, communication, and empathy, essential skills for social development. Additionally, discussing the importance of supporting and encouraging friends can further solidify the concept of friendship.
